I was looking this up and I found out that Tungsten Carbide does not take on a patina, however, it is something alloyed with cobalt and this combination does, usually a bluish patina. There is a lot of discussion about this as related to men's rings. The Black is a layer of a flash-coated Titanium-zirconium alloy.

I’m guessing it depends upon the fit of each individual case. In my experience, full leather cases are more inconsistent than synthetic cases due to the natural materials involved. If one fits tighter than another, it follows that the button may read more accurately on the case with the better fit.
